### Why European Sourcing Beats Asia for Bathroom Fixtures Bathroom brands, retailers, and project buyers face a big choice: where to find reliable suppliers. Asian manufacturers offer low unit prices and massive scale. But low price tags come with hidden costs. Long lead times, high shipping fees, language barriers, and quality checks that are tough to do from afar can eat into your margins. The cheapest part often isn't the cheapest deal overall. European suppliers, on the other hand, bring shorter supply chains and easier collaboration. You get faster turnaround, clearer communication, and products that meet regional standards without guesswork. Here are five standout B2B bathroom fixture suppliers in Europe, each with a different strength. ### Marmorin: Best for Private Label, OEM, and ODM Marmorin is a Polish manufacturer with over 40 years in premium bathroom and kitchen fixtures. It's a pure B2B operation, built for brands, retailers, and project clients. You get five cooperation models: private label from over 150 existing designs, ODM tweaks, OEM for your own designs, in-house product development, or buying under Marmorin's own brand. They specialize in design-led composite washbasins, bathtubs, shower trays, and quartz-composite kitchen sinks. In-house design and tooling make custom projects easy. Marmorin is ideal if you want private label flexibility without sacrificing premium quality. > "In the 1990s and early 2000s, Poland was often chosen as a lower-cost manufacturing base for Western European companies. That has changed. Polish manufacturers have made major technological progress, and many now supply sophisticated, higher-end products across Europe and beyond. Buyers can access excellent quality and advanced manufacturing while still benefiting from costs that are more competitive than those of premium Western European suppliers," says Agnieszka Maliszewska, CSO at Marmorin. ### Kohler: Best for Premium Branded Projects Kohler is a global kitchen and bathroom brand with a huge portfolio: bathtubs, washbasins, toilets, showers, taps, and commercial sanitary products. Unlike Marmorin, Kohler isn't a private label partner. You buy products under the established Kohler brand. That makes it perfect for premium hotels, developers, and architects who want a recognized name backed by solid documentation and support. Their offer covers design-led bathrooms and tough commercial spaces like hospitals and airports. Kohler suits projects where brand recognition and coordinated collections matter more than exclusive private labeling. ### Cersanit: Best for Broad, Value-Oriented Bathroom Ranges Cersanit, another Polish manufacturer, offers complete bathroom equipment at competitive prices. Their portfolio includes sanitary ceramics, acrylic bathtubs, shower trays, enclosures, and bathroom furniture. It's a one-stop shop for value-conscious buyers who need a wide range without premium price tags. Cersanit works well for retailers, distributors, and developers looking for cost-effective solutions that still meet European standards. ### Other Notable Suppliers - **Vola**: Danish design brand known for minimalistic, high-end tapware and accessories.
